§ 3432. Emergency action for railroad derailment accidents
If a derailment of a freight or passenger train threatens public health or safety,
or the disruption of rail service affecting interstate commerce, State, county, and
municipal authorities shall allow necessary emergency equipment to be moved expeditiously
to the site of the derailment, unless doing so poses an immediate risk to public health
and safety as determined by the Secretary of Transportation or designee. (Added 2001, No. 75 (Adj. Sess.), § 12, eff. Feb. 19, 2002.)
